如何自己搭建url跳转服务器

不及物动词 其他 155

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    自己搭建URL跳转服务器并不困难,只需按照以下步骤进行操作:

    步骤1:选择操作系统和服务器软件
    首先,选择适合您的操作系统和服务器软件。常见的选择有Windows、Linux和Unix操作系统以及Apache、Nginx和IIS等服务器软件。选择操作系统和服务器软件的关键是考虑您的需求和对于软件的熟悉程度。

    步骤2:获取和设置服务器
    根据您选择的操作系统和服务器软件,获取并设置服务器。在Windows上,您可以通过安装XAMPP等集成开发环境来获取和设置服务器。在Linux和Unix上,您可以使用命令行安装和配置服务器软件。

    步骤3:配置域名和DNS
    获取并设置服务器后,您需要配置域名和DNS以便进行URL跳转。在域名注册商处购买域名并设置DNS解析,将域名指向您的服务器IP地址。

    步骤4:创建网站和URL跳转
    接下来,在您的服务器上创建一个网站,并设置URL跳转。您可以使用HTML、PHP或其他编程语言来创建网站,并通过代码实现URL跳转。例如,使用PHP可以通过header()函数实现跳转。

    步骤5:测试和优化
    完成网站和URL跳转设置后,进行测试以确保一切正常。在浏览器中输入您的域名并查看是否正确跳转到目标URL。如果有问题,可以检查配置和代码,进行优化和修复。

    步骤6:备份和监控
    设置好URL跳转后,定期备份数据并监控服务器运行情况。这样可以防止意外数据丢失和及时处理服务器问题。

    最后,自己搭建URL跳转服务器需要一定的技术知识和经验,如果您对技术不太熟悉或需要更稳定和安全的服务,可以考虑使用云服务商提供的托管服务。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    如果你想自己搭建一个URL跳转服务器,可以按照以下步骤进行操作:

    1. 选择服务器平台:首先,你需要选择一个适合你需求的服务器平台。常见的服务器平台有Apache、NGINX、IIS等。根据自己的技术背景和需求选择一个合适的平台。

    2. 获取服务器:你需要拥有一台云服务器或者虚拟服务器,这样才能搭建URL跳转服务器。你可以选择购买一个专门的服务器,或者使用一些云服务器提供商如亚马逊AWS、谷歌云等提供的云服务器。

    3. 安装服务器软件:选择好服务器平台后,你需要在你的服务器上安装相应的服务器软件。具体的安装步骤会因为你选择的服务器平台而有所不同。你可以在官方文档或者一些教程中找到相关的安装指南。

    4. 配置服务器:一旦你安装好服务器软件,你需要配置服务器来实现URL跳转。在配置文件中,你需要指定你想要跳转的URL以及跳转的目标URL。具体的配置方式也会因为你选择的服务器平台而有所不同,可以参考官方文档或者相关的教程。

    5. 测试和调试:完成配置之后,你可以在浏览器中输入你配置的URL来测试跳转是否正常工作。如果出现问题,你可以查看服务器的日志文件,定位问题并进行调试。

    需要注意的是,搭建URL跳转服务器需要一定的技术知识和经验。如果你对服务器的配置和管理不太熟悉,建议在搭建前进行充分的学习和准备,并确保你具备完成这项任务所需的技能。另外,确保你在搭建服务器时遵循相关的法律法规和隐私政策,不会滥用这个服务。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要搭建一个URL跳转服务器,您可以按照以下步骤进行操作:

    1.选择适合的服务器
    2.安装所需的软件
    3.配置服务器
    4.创建URL跳转规则
    5.测试URL跳转功能

    下面我们将详细介绍每个步骤。

    步骤一:选择适合的服务器

    要搭建一个URL跳转服务器,您可以选择使用Nginx或Apache等流行的web服务器。这两个服务器都具有强大的功能和广泛的支持,您可以根据个人喜好选择其中一个。

    步骤二:安装所需的软件

    在选择和配置服务器之前,您需要确保已经安装了所需的软件。对于Nginx服务器,您可以通过运行以下命令来安装它:

    sudo apt update
    sudo apt install nginx
    

    对于Apache服务器,您可以运行以下命令来安装它:

    sudo apt update
    sudo apt install apache2
    

    步骤三:配置服务器

    配置服务器是为了使其能够正确地处理URL跳转功能。要配置Nginx服务器,请编辑其配置文件,该文件位于/etc/nginx/nginx.conf或/etc/nginx/sites-available/default。在配置文件中,您需要添加一个新的server块,用于定义跳转规则。

    例如,以下是一个简单的配置示例,将所有从example.com跳转到新的目标URL example2.com:

    server {
        listen 80;
        server_name example.com;
        return 301 http://example2.com$request_uri;
    }
    

    对于Apache服务器,您需要编辑其虚拟主机配置文件,该文件位于/etc/apache2/sites-available/。您可以创建一个新的虚拟主机文件,其中包含跳转规则。

    例如,以下是一个简单的配置示例,将所有从example.com跳转到新的目标URL example2.com:

    <VirtualHost *:80>
        ServerName example.com
        Redirect permanent / http://example2.com/
    </VirtualHost>
    

    保存并关闭配置文件后,重启服务器以使更改生效。

    步骤四:创建URL跳转规则

    在配置服务器之后,您需要创建URL跳转规则。这意味着您需要为您希望跳转的每个URL创建一个规则。

    对于Nginx服务器,您可以打开配置文件,并添加适当的跳转规则。

    例如,以下是一个配置示例,将从example.com/foo跳转到example2.com/bar:

    server {
        listen 80;
        server_name example.com;
        
        location /foo {
            return 301 http://example2.com/bar;
        }
    }
    

    对于Apache服务器,您可以打开虚拟主机配置文件,并添加适当的跳转规则。

    例如,以下是一个配置示例,将从example.com/foo跳转到example2.com/bar:

    <VirtualHost *:80>
        ServerName example.com
        
        Redirect permanent /foo http://example2.com/bar
    </VirtualHost>
    

    保存并关闭配置文件后,重启服务器以使更改生效。

    步骤五:测试URL跳转功能

    完成以上步骤后,您可以通过访问您配置的URL来测试URL跳转功能。在浏览器中输入原始URL,并验证是否成功跳转到指定的目标URL。

    如果一切顺利,您现在已经成功搭建了一个URL跳转服务器。

    请注意,配置和规则示例只是简单的示例,您可以根据自己的需求进行定制和扩展。另外,确保您的服务器和网络设置允许外部访问和跳转。

    希望以上步骤对您搭建URL跳转服务器有所帮助!

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部